En Excel VBA, ¿cómo se crea un efecto de desplazamiento de dos dígitos para el control de texto en el formulario, como si se dibujara un lote? Gracias.
Código desordenado:
¿Privado? ¿Sub? CommandButton1_Click()
¿Y si? Botón de comando 1. ¿título? ="Inicio"? Luego
Botón de comando 1. ¿título? =?"Detener"
Cuadro de texto 1. ¿Palabra? =?Format(Int(Rnd?*?99?+?1),?"00")
Otros
Botón de comando 1. ¿título? =?"Ir"
¿Fin? Si
¿Finalizar? Submarino
¿Privado? ¿Sub? TextBox1_Change()
¿
Hacer una llamada? Retraso (0.1)' ajusta la velocidad aleatoria aquí, ahora es 0.1 segundos, ajústala según tus propios deseos.
¿Y si? Botón de comando 1. ¿título? ="Inicio"? ¿Entonces qué? ¿abandonar? Submarino
Cuadro de texto 1. ¿Palabra? =?Formato(Int(Rnd?*?99?+?1),?"00")
Timbre
Fin? Submarino
¿Privado? ¿Sub? Retraso(T?as?Single)
¿Dim? ¿T1? ¿Como? ¿Soltero
T1? =?Temporizador
Hacer
Múltiples actividades
¿Bucle? ¿cuando? ¿Minutero? -?T1? <? T
¿Fin? Submarino
Código de pedido:
¿Privado? ¿Sub? CommandButton1_Click()
¿Y si? Botón de comando 1. ¿título? ="Inicio"? Luego
Botón de comando 1. ¿título? =?"Detener"
Cuadro de texto 1. ¿Palabra? =?Formato(1,?"00")
Otros
Botón de comando 1. ¿título? =?"Ir"
¿Fin? Si
¿Finalizar? Submarino
¿Privado? ¿Sub? TextBox1_Change()
¿
Hacer una llamada? Retraso(0.1)
¿Y si? Botón de comando 1. ¿título? ="Inicio"? ¿Entonces qué? ¿abandonar? Submarino
¿Y si? Cuadro de texto 1. ¿Palabra? =?99?Entonces
Cuadro de texto 1. ¿Palabra? =?Formato(1,?"00")
Otro
Cuadro de texto 1. ¿Palabra? =?Formato(cuadro de texto1.
¿Palabra? +?1,?"00")
¿Fin? ¿Qué pasa si
el anillo
se acaba? Submarino
¿Privado? ¿Sub? Retraso(T?as?Single)
¿Dim? ¿T1? ¿Como? ¿Soltero
T1? =?Temporizador
Hacer
Múltiples actividades
¿Bucle? ¿cuando? ¿Minutero? -?T1? <? T
¿Fin? Submarino